  3. It's about how much of a loss you are allowed over a rolling 3 year period. Yes, we spent a lot of money in the summer 2022 and January 2023 windows, but we recouped all of it and more in the summer of 2023. The sales of Lavia, Tino, JWP, Tella and Salisu brought in over £170m. Obviously you still have wages and other costs to consider, but then you also have TV money and gate receipts incoming to balance that out. I don't think we are as cutting it as fine as some people are making out. At this stage, loans are just good business sense when the club will be reluctant to fork out large sums on transfer fees when it's unclear what division we will be in next season.

  19. I seem to remember back in the late 90s, we signed a young striker about the same age as Mara. He struggled to make much of an impact at first, looking a bit out of his depth at times and lacking in athleticism and finishing ability. But you could see he was trying and we persisted with him, despite him only scoring 5 goals in his first two seasons and going on a horrendous run of nearly 18 months without a goal at one point. He had some absolute stinkers during that run, and everyone was bemoaning how crap he was and suggesting we get rid of him, but you could see there was a decent player in there. And then, one day, he started banging them in and went on to become a club legend, scoring the goals that took us to a best ever PL finish (at the time) and the FA cup final in 2003. At this stage in his career, Mara looks a better player than Beattie did in his early days with us, and moving him on before we've seen the best of him would be a bad move IMO.
